Best Time to Visit Xi'an

Spring (March-May): Mild weather, blooming flowers. Excellent time for outdoor sightseeing.

Autumn (September-November): Clear skies, comfortable temperatures. Peak tourist season.

Summer (June-August): Hot and humid, but longer daylight hours. Fewer crowds at some attractions.

Winter (December-February): Cold but festive, especially during Chinese New Year. Lowest hotel prices.

Day 1: Terracotta Warriors & Huaqing Palace

Morning: Terracotta Warriors Museum

Drive 1 hour from downtown to the Terracotta Warriors Museum, a UNESCO World Heritage Site and one of the greatest archaeological discoveries of the 20th century. Explore three massive pits containing over 8,000 life-sized clay soldiers, horses, and chariots. Admission: ¥120, allow 3-4 hours.

Lunch: Local Restaurant

Enjoy lunch at a local restaurant near the museum. Try Xi'an's famous roujiamo (Chinese hamburger), biangbiang noodles, and persimmon cakes.

Afternoon: Huaqing Palace

Drive 15 minutes to Huaqing Palace, an ancient imperial hot spring resort with beautiful Tang Dynasty architecture and gardens. Walk along the Nine Dragon Lake, visit the imperial bathing pools, and enjoy views of Mount Li. Admission: ¥120, allow 2 hours.

Evening: Muslim Quarter Night Market

Return to the city and explore the Muslim Quarter, a vibrant night market with hundreds of food stalls. Try yangrou paomo (bread in lamb soup), grilled skewers, and sweet rice cakes. Free entry, allow 2 hours.

Day 2: Ancient City Wall, Big Wild Goose Pagoda & Shaanxi History Museum

Morning: Ancient City Wall

Start at the Ancient City Wall, the most complete city wall in China, dating back to the Ming Dynasty. Rent a bicycle and ride the 14km loop on top of the wall for panoramic views of the city. Admission: ¥54, bike rental ¥45, allow 2-3 hours.

Lunch: Muslim Quarter

Have lunch at the Muslim Quarter, trying more of Xi'an's famous street food.

Afternoon: Big Wild Goose Pagoda & Shaanxi History Museum

Visit the Big Wild Goose Pagoda, a 7th-century Buddhist pagoda in the southern part of the city. Climb to the top for views of Xi'an. Admission: ¥50 (pagoda), allow 1 hour.

Then visit the Shaanxi History Museum, one of China's best museums, with over 370,000 artifacts spanning 1 million years. Free entry (reservation required), allow 2-3 hours.

Where to Stay in Xi'an

Luxury: Sofitel Legend People's Grand Hotel (historic luxury, from $280/night), Westin Xi'an (near Big Wild Goose Pagoda, from $200/night).

Mid-Range: Grand Park Xi'an (city center, from $120/night), Atour Hotel (near Muslim Quarter, from $80/night).

Budget: Hostels and guesthouses near the City Wall and Muslim Quarter from $25-40/night.

Tip: Staying inside or near the Ancient City Wall puts you within walking distance of many attractions.
